A PPG rep informed me awhile back that the Global Radiance Candy colors are simply D895 midcoat clear tinted with House Of Kolor dye. House of Kolor candy concentrate is available at very economical prices and can be added to DBU500, DBC500, and D895 to make your own Candy. Simply choosed a highly reflective base color-silver, gold, copper-etc. then apply the midcoat clear candy over it then clear. It works great, easy to spray unlike the House Of Kolor catalyzed candy. And is a very economical way to go. You mix the products yourself and come up with your own formula/ratio and strength. It works great. graemlins/beers.gif
